Heritage & Culture
Kingston Garden was born from a single conviction — that Jamaican food deserves the same reverence we give to any great cuisine. Our family has been cooking since our grandmother ran a cook shop in Kingston's Waterhouse district in the 1970s. When we opened in Miami, we brought her recipes and her philosophy: every dish made from scratch, every day, without shortcuts. The people who come to Kingston Garden aren't looking for a tourist version of jerk chicken. They're looking for the real thing — and that's what we've spent three generations learning to make.
